Cynthia A. Deutschmann, nee Glaus, 68, of Belleville, IL, born December 30, 1946, in Belleville, IL, died Saturday, March 7, 2015, at St. Elizabeth’s Hospital, Belleville, IL.

Cynthia enjoyed reading, playing cards and loved animals.  She was also devoted to her family and especially enjoyed spending time with her grandson.   A loving mother and grandmother, Cynthia will be deeply missed by all who knew her.

She was preceded in death by her parents, George and Lela, nee Cooke, Glaus.

Surviving are two sons, Brian Deutschmann (Sherry Pfannerstill) of St. Louis, MO,
and Scott Deutschmann (Tamara Loveland) of New Haven, MO;
her grandson, Hunter Deutschmann;
a sister, Georgia Lee (Larry) Snyder of Belleville, IL;
and nieces and nephews.

Memorials may be made to the March of Dimes.  Condolences may be expressed online at www.rennerfh.com.

Visitation:  Friends may call from 11:30 a.m. to 1:30 p.m. Thursday, March 12, 2015, at George Renner & Sons Funeral Home, Belleville, IL.

Funeral:  A memorial service will be held at 1:30 p.m. Thursday at the funeral home, with Msgr. William McGhee officiating.

Private family burial will be held at St. Agatha’s Cemetery, New Athens, IL, at a later date.
